One-word Substitutes: A Word that is used in place of a complete sentence | Sample this: A person who keeps himself to himself- Introvert | List of explanation of words- Glossary | To free somebody from all blame- Exonerate | That through which light cannot pass- Opaque | A person who is the most powerful- Omnipotent | A doctor who treats skin diseases- Dermatologist | An instrument for recording earthquakes- Seismograph | That happens every second year- Biennial | Funny imitation of a poem- Parody | The scientific study of fossils- Paleontology | That cannot be approached- Inaccessible | That cannot be put into words- Inexpressible | A person who compiles dictionary- Lexicographer | A place where ships seek shelter- Port | A person who loves books- Bibliophile | A person who loves mankind- Philanthropist | An unreasonable fear or dislike of foreigners- Xenophobia | A person who died for the sake of his country- Martyr | A system of Government by the Nobles- Aristocracy
